Handover: Validex plugin system

New folks — Validex loads data validators as plugins from the registry at startup. Each plugin declares a schema version; mismatches fail closed, which is intentional. The flaky part is hot-reload: it works for rule changes but not for new dependency jars, so restart for those. Tests live beside each plugin; run the full suite before publishing. Priya owns the registry, I owned the loader — now you do. The loader ships with these defaults.

service settings:
ralael:
  pin: 7453
  tenant: zorath
  seal: seal_087806e4
  metrics_host: metrics.ralael.paliqworks.example
  standby_team: fraath
  escalation: praok-istiel
  nonce: 10e083

Action item from the Brindlewharf outage review: the transitive upgrade of the Quillbase client broke retry semantics because nothing in the Larkspur build pinned it. Going forward, all production services must pin direct and transitive dependencies via the lockfile generated by the Fennmark tool; unpinned builds will fail CI. If you are paged for a dependency drift alert, check the drift dashboard first. The thresholds that trigger those alerts are listed below.

constants for yafop-hahaf:
QUOTAS = {
    "zorwyn": 5,
    "wenix": 5,
    "ralael": 2,
    "druix": 1,
}

## Webhook Retry Semantics

The Oakmire delivery service retries failed webhook posts up to six times with exponential backoff starting at 30 seconds. Your plugin endpoint must return 2xx within 10 seconds; anything else counts as a failure, including redirects. Retries carry an idempotency header — deduplicate on it, as duplicate deliveries are possible after network partitions. Do not rely on ordering across retries. Full timing tables and header specs are documented on the internal page below.

wiki page, bahof-tajef: https://harbor.crelvostack.local/secrets/deploy/spaces/merge_requests/352483d166532f3d